From 80d9776f7b5cd995136522ad8664e6f66568868e Mon Sep 17 00:00:00 2001 From: RGBCube Date: Wed, 13 Dec 2023 14:35:20 +0300 Subject: [PATCH] Use kmscon --- .gitignore | 1 + hosts/enka/default.nix | 1 + modules/kmscon/default.nix | 9 +++++++++ 3 files changed, 11 insertions(+) create mode 100644 modules/kmscon/default.nix diff --git a/.gitignore b/.gitignore index 7785fd2..5f7c905 100644 --- a/.gitignore +++ b/.gitignore @@ -22,6 +22,7 @@ !modules/helix/ !modules/hyprland/ !modules/kitty/ +!modules/kmscon/ !modules/localisation/ !modules/logind/ !modules/networkmanager/ diff --git a/hosts/enka/default.nix b/hosts/enka/default.nix index ebbf9e2..99f1df9 100644 --- a/hosts/enka/default.nix +++ b/hosts/enka/default.nix @@ -32,6 +32,7 @@ "helix" "hyprland" "kitty" + "kmscon" "localisation" "logind" "networkmanager" diff --git a/modules/kmscon/default.nix b/modules/kmscon/default.nix new file mode 100644 index 0000000..4585276 --- /dev/null +++ b/modules/kmscon/default.nix @@ -0,0 +1,9 @@ +{ ulib, theme, ... }: with ulib; + +systemConfiguration { + services.kmscon = enabled { + extraConfig = "xkb-layout=tr"; + fonts = [ theme.font.mono ]; + hwRender = true; + }; +}